:The problems given deal with use of ideal gas law equation. The gas law equation can be written as PV= nRT, P= pressure, V= volume, n= no of moles, R= universal gas constant and T is temperature in K. The gas constant is expressed in 0.0821 L.atm/mole.K if pressure of gas is in atm, volume is in Liters and Temperature is in K.
